Understanding Particle Count Thresholds
Particles as small as 0.5μm pose a significant threat to high-density server components. These sub-micron contaminants are often light enough to remain suspended in the airflow, bypassing standard HVAC filters and settling directly onto motherboards. Once there, they act as thermal insulators, causing localized hotspots that degrade hardware over time. ISO 14644-1 is the global benchmark for air cleanliness in controlled environments. To achieve Class 8 certification, which is the standard typically requested by Malaysian clients, a facility must not exceed 3,520,000 particles of 0.5μm or larger per cubic meter of air. Zinc Whisker Remediation and Prevention
Older raised-floor environments across Malaysia often harbor a specific threat: zinc whiskers. These are microscopic, conductive filaments that grow from electroplated steel floor tiles and support structures. When these filaments break off, they become airborne and are sucked into server intakes. Because they are conductive, they cause short circuits on motherboards or within high-voltage power supplies. Professional remediation requires specialized HEPA filtration and meticulous surface treatment to ensure these filaments are neutralized without being spread further into the air stream. Thermal Stress and Energy Inefficiency
Contamination directly impacts the bottom line by degrading cooling efficiency. When dust forms a blanket over heat sinks, the server’s internal sensors detect rising temperatures and force cooling fans to run at higher RPMs. This increased mechanical activity not only shortens fan lifespan but also draws more power. According to the Uptime Institute, even moderate levels of air contamination can lead to significant operational disruptions. Research indicates that micro-dust accumulation can increase cooling energy consumption by up to 10%, directly inflating your facility’s Power Usage Effectiveness (PUE) ratio. Removing this debris is one of the most cost-effective ways to restore cooling performance.
Beyond thermal issues, the risk of Electrostatic Discharge (ESD) is heightened when using non-standard cleaning agents or equipment. General janitorial tools often generate static or leave behind corrosive residues that eat away at delicate solder joints. Professional decontamination protocols prioritize ESD-safe equipment and pH-neutral chemicals to maintain the structural integrity of the hardware. Precision in decontamination requires more than just a standard HEPA filter. High-performance facilities often require ULPA (Ultra-Low Particulate Air) filtration, which is 99.999% efficient at removing particles down to 0.12 microns. Beyond filtration, every tool used must be anti-static (ESD) certified. Non-ESD tools can generate thousands of volts of static electricity, enough to fry a server motherboard instantly. Additionally, technicians must use lint-free, non-abrasive micro-fiber wipes to prevent leaving behind fibers that could obstruct airflow or cause mechanical wear in cooling fans.

Subfloor and Underfloor Plenum Decontamination
The subfloor plenum is frequently the most neglected area, yet it serves as the “lungs” of the data center. Accumulated construction debris or concrete dust in this space can block perforated tiles, leading to uneven air distribution and hotspots. When CRAC or CRAH units ramp up to meet high cooling demands, they can trigger “dust storms” within the plenum. These storms blast concentrated particulates directly into server intakes. Professional underfloor cleaning removes these hidden threats, ensuring that airflow remains laminar and unobstructed. Post-Construction Deep Cleaning Protocols
Before commissioning any hardware, a 3-stage deep clean is mandatory to remove sub-micron debris left by fit-out teams. This process follows a strict top-down methodology, starting with ceiling voids and overhead cable trays before moving to rack exteriors and finally the subfloor. Contractors often leave behind conductive metal shavings or drywall dust that can cause immediate short circuits. What is ISO 14644-1 Class 8, and why is it the standard for server rooms?
ISO 14644-1 Class 8 is the international benchmark for air cleanliness in server rooms. It limits the concentration of airborne particles to 3,520,000 per cubic meter for particles 0.5µm or larger. This specific class is the standard because it balances operational cost with the technical requirements of high-density server components. Meeting this standard ensures that your facility provides a safe environment for high-speed processors that are highly susceptible to particulate-induced overheating.
